@charset "gb2312";
/* CSS Document */

/* The global */
* {
	margin:0;
	padding:0;
}
html, body, div, span, applet, object, iframe, h1, h2, h3, h4, h5, h6, p, blockquote, pre, a, abbr, acronym, address, big, cite, code, del, dfn, em, font, img, ins, kbd, q, s, samp, small, strike, strong, sub, sup, tt, var, dl, dt, dd, ol, ul, li, fieldset, form, label, legend, caption, tbody, tfoot, thead, th {
	margin: 0;
	padding: 0;
	border: 0;
	outline: 0;
	font-weight: inherit;
	font-style: inherit;
	font-size: 100%;
	font-family: inherit;
	vertical-align: baseline;
	line-height:23px;
}
h1, h2, h3, h4, h5, h6, pre, code, address, caption, cite, code, em,th {
	font-size:16px;
	font-weight: bold;
	font-style: normal;
	
}
li {
	vertical-align:middle;
}
a {
	text-decoration:none;
	padding:0;
	margin:0;
	outline:none;
	color:#666666;
}
a:hover{ color:#cc080a;}
strong {
	font-weight:bold;
	font-style: normal;
}
ul, ol {
	list-style:none;
	display:block;
}
fieldset, img {
	border: none
}
:focus {
	outline: 0;
}
caption, th {
	text-align:left;
	font-weight: normal;
}
table {
	border-collapse: collapse;
	border-spacing: 0;
}
blockquote:before, blockquote:after, q:before, q:after {
	content: "";
}
blockquote, q {
	quotes: "" "";
}
.clear {
	clear:both;
}
.hidden{display:none;}
body {
	font-size: 14px;
	width: 100%;
	float:left;
	color:#666666;
	/*font-family:"Î¢ÈíÑÅºÚ","ºÚÌå","ËÎÌå-PUA";*/
	background:#f2efe8;
}
#top{ width:100%; height:384px; background:url(lxyz_imagestop.jpg) center top no-repeat #b9424a;}
.top_nav{ width:1254px; margin:0 auto; padding-top:324px;}
.top_nav li{ float:left;}
.top_nav li a{ float:left; padding:0 50px; height:60px; line-height:60px; color:#fff; font-size:20px;font-family:"Î¢ÈíÑÅºÚ","ºÚÌå","ËÎÌå-PUA"; }
.top_nav li a:hover,#nav_current a{ background:#d8a011;}

#mian{width:1200px; margin:0 auto; padding:27px 27px 5px 27px; background:#FFF;}
.index_box{ width:100%; padding-bottom:30px; float:left; overflow:hidden; }

/*----------- Í¼Æ¬bannerÌØÐ§×óÓÒ¹ö¶¯ ------------*/

/* w_ctr */
.JQ-slide{ width:634px; float:left;}
.JQ-slide-2{ width:570px; float:left;}
.JQ-slide,.JQ-slide-2{overflow:hidden;position:relative; float:left; }
.JQ-slide,.JQ-slide .JQ-slide-content li,.JQ-slide .JQ-slide-content li img{width:634px;height:364px;}
.JQ-slide-2,.JQ-slide-2 .JQ-slide-content li,.JQ-slide-2 .JQ-slide-content li img{width:570px;height:330px;}
.JQ-slide .JQ-slide-content,.JQ-slide-2 .JQ-slide-content{position:absolute;}/*±ØÐëÒªµÄÔªËØ*/
.JQ-slide .JQ-slide-content li,.JQ-slide-2 .JQ-slide-content li{float:left;display:inline;position:relative;}


.JQ-slide-content li .banenr_text{ float:left;overflow:hidden; height:40px; position:absolute;  left:0; padding:0 114px 0 20px; background:rgba(0,0,0,0.7);overflow:hidden;filter:progid:DXImageTransform.Microsoft.gradient(enabled='true',startColorstr='#B2000000', endColorstr='#B2000000');}

.JQ-slide .JQ-slide-content li .banenr_text{width:500px;top:324px;}
.JQ-slide-2 .JQ-slide-content li .banenr_text{width:436px;top:290px;}


.JQ-slide-content li .banenr_text h1{ width:100%;  overflow:hidden;color:white;  height:40px; line-height:40px;}
.JQ-slide-nav{position:absolute;bottom:10px;right:18px;z-index:30; }
.JQ-slide-nav li{float:left;display:inline;width:11px;height:11px;text-indent:-999em;overflow:hidden;cursor:pointer;margin-right:8px;background:url(lxyz_imagesfocus_li.png) left top no-repeat ;}
.JQ-slide-nav li.on{background:url(lxyz_imagesfocus_li_hover.png) left top no-repeat ;}






/*----------- Í¼Æ¬bannerÌØÐ§×óÓÒ¹ö¶¯ ------------*/

.news_dynamic{ float:right; width:540px; height:364px;   padding-right:10px;background:#f4f4f4;}

.news_dynamic_title,.important_file_title{ width:100%;  height:40px; }
.news_dynamic_title{padding-top:10px;}
.news_dynamic_title h1,.important_file_title h1{ float:left; line-height:40px; height:40px; padding-left:18px; font-size:24px; background:url(lxyz_imagesnews_dynamic_title.jpg) left center no-repeat;color:#000; font-family:"Î¢ÈíÑÅºÚ","ºÚÌå","ËÎÌå-PUA"; font-weight:normal;}
.sy_more{ float:right; line-height:40px; padding-right:12px;}

.news_dynamic_content{ padding-left:14px; width:526px; padding-top:10px; }
#dynamic_ul li{ float:left; }
#dynamic_ul li a.dynamic_a{ float:left;line-height:38px; height:38px; width:510px; overflow:hidden;padding-left:16px;     background:url(lxyz_imagespoint.jpg) left 15px no-repeat; color:#000; font-size:16px;}
#dynamic_ul li div{display:none; background:url(lxyz_imageszxcon_top_bg.jpg) left top no-repeat; padding-top:9px; border-bottom:1px solid #d1d1d1; float:left;}
#dynamic_ul li div p{ font-size:12px; padding:12px 10px 0 12px; width:503px; background:url(lxyz_imagesdynamic_ul_p.jpg) left top repeat-y; height:80px; border-bottom:1px solid #d1d1d1; overflow:hidden;}
#dynamic_ul li div p a{color:#b9424a;}
#dynamic_ul li.navmoon div{float:left; display:block;}



.important_file{ float:left; width:790px;}
.important_file_title{ border-bottom:1px solid #f1f1f1;}
.xsqk_title{ padding-top:15px;}
.index_news{ width:100%; padding-top:10px;}
.index_news li{  height:33px; overflow:hidden;padding-left:22px; background:url(lxyz_imagespoint.jpg) 6px 13px no-repeat; }
.index_news li a{width:100%;  line-height:33px; }
.index_news li a span{ float:right; line-height:33px;}
.index_news li a em{ font-weight:normal; color:#a30000; font-size:14px;}

.images_link{ float:right; width:388px; height:255px; overflow:hidden;}
.images_link ul{ width:100%;}
.images_link ul li{width:100%; padding-bottom:5px; float:left;}
.images_link ul li a { padding:3px; border:1px solid #cccccc; float:left;}
.images_link ul li a img{ width:380px; height:72px;}


.dybs_box{ float:left; width:390px; padding-right:13px;}
#dybs_last{ padding-right:0;}

.images_new{ width:100%; padding:15px 0 5px 0; float:left;}
.micro_video_list{ width:1254px; padding-top:5px;}
.micro_video_new{ width:388px; padding:15px 22px 0 0; float:left;}
.images_new img,.micro_video_new img{ float:left; width:185px; height:123px;}

.images_new_infor,.dybs_infor{ float:right; width:190px;}
.images_new_infor h1{ width:100%; height:45px;  overflow:hidden;}
.images_new_infor h1 a{ color:#000; font-size:14px;}
.images_new_infor p{width:100%; height:82px;  overflow:hidden;}
.images_new_infor p a{line-height:26px; font-size:12px;}


.dybs_infor h1{ width:100%; height:56px;  overflow:hidden;}
.dybs_infor h1 a{line-height:26px; color:#000; font-size:14px;}
.dybs_infor p{width:100%; height:56px;  overflow:hidden; font-size:12px; color:#a0a0a0;}
.dybs_infor p a{ font-size:12px; color:#ce1600;}







.study_dynamic_title{ width:100%; background:#fef5e4; height:52px; border-bottom:3px solid #ce1600;}
.study_dynamic_title h1{ float:left; padding:0 20px; height:52px; line-height:52px; background:url(lxyz_imagesstudy_dynamic_title.jpg) left top no-repeat #ce1600; color:#FFF;font-family:"Î¢ÈíÑÅºÚ","ºÚÌå","ËÎÌå-PUA"; font-size:20px; }

.study_dynamic_content{ width:100%; padding-top:20px;}


.micro_video{ width:795px; float:left;}
.micro_video_content{ width:100%; float:left; overflow:hidden;}
.micro_cartoon{ float:right; width:390px;}
.micro_cartoon_img{ width:100%; padding-top:10px; position:relative; float:left; height:257px;}
.micro_cartoon_img img{ width:390px; height:257px;}
.micro_cartoon_img p{ position:absolute; bottom:0; left:0; padding-left:20px; width:370px; height:35px; line-height:35px; color:#FFF; background:rgba(0,0,0,0.7);overflow:hidden;filter:progid:DXImageTransform.Microsoft.gradient(enabled='true',startColorstr='#B2000000', endColorstr='#B2000000');}


.foot{ padding-top:30px; border-top:3px solid #3e8ed9; float:left; width:100%;}
.foot div{  text-align:center; font-size:12px;}
.foot_nav{ padding-bottom:10px;}
.foot_nav a{ padding:0 10px; }
.foot_icon{ padding:10px 0 0 480px; position:relative;}
.foot_icon span{ padding:0 5px;float:left;}
.foot_icon span.wechat{ width:80px;}
.foot_icon span.phone{ width:80px;}
.foot_icon span.unit-logo{ position:absolute; left:400px; top:8px;}
.foot_icon span.find-wrong{padding-top:12px;}




.ny_box{ margin-bottom:20px; border:1px solid #c4c4c4; border-top:1px solid #e5e5e5;  }
.ny_title{ width:100%; height:38px; background:url(lxyz_imagesny_title_bg.jpg) left bottom repeat-x #f6f6f6; padding-bottom:7px; border-top:1px solid #FFF; }
.ny_title h1{ padding-left:53px; line-height:38px; color:#1f1f1f; background:url(lxyz_imagestitle_bg.jpg) 32px center no-repeat; font-size:20px; font-family:"Î¢ÈíÑÅºÚ","ËÎÌå-PUA"; float:left;}

.ny_content{ padding:18px 5px 18px 14px; float:left; overflow:hidden; width:1179px;}
.lxyz_news_list{ width:100%;height:auto!important; height:600px; min-height:600px;}
.lxyz_news_list li{   padding-left:30px; background:url(lxyz_imagespoint.jpg) 15px center no-repeat;height:40px; overflow:hidden;}
.lxyz_news_list li a{width:100%; line-height:40px;  font-size:16px; color:#363636;}
.lxyz_news_list li a span{ float:right; line-height:40px; font-size:14px; padding-right:5px;}
.odd_bg{ background:#ffeeee;}

#page_box{ padding:30px 0 50px 300px; float:left;}
DIV.msdn { float:left; }
DIV.msdn A:hover,DIV.pagination A:active,DIV.msdn .on{BORDER:#ff4400 1px solid;}
DIV.msdn A { margin:0 2px;  color:#3d3d3d; BORDER:#dfdfdf 1px solid;}
DIV.msdn A,DIV.msdn .on{height:23px; line-height:23px;float:left;padding:3px 12px;}
DIV.msdn A:hover,DIV.pagination A:active,DIV.msdn .on{ color:#fff; background:#ff4400;}
DIV.msdn .disabled {DISPLAY: none; float:left;}
#page_sl{ border:none;}
#page_sl:hover{ border:none; background:none; color:#ff4400;}
.page_tz{ float:left;}
.page_tz span{ padding-left:20px; font-weight:bold; line-height:28px;}

.new_content{padding:30px 30px 20px 52px; }
.news_content_title{width:100%; padding:0 0 30px 0;}
.news_content_title h1{ font-weight:normal; width:100%; text-align:center; font-size:36px; line-height:50px; color:#000; font-family:"Î¢ÈíÑÅºÚ","ËÎÌå-PUA";}
.news_content_title p{ margin-top:15px; width:100%; height:40px; border-bottom:1px solid #dbdbdb; text-align:center; color:#6c6c6c; line-height:35px;}

.news_content_content{ width:100%; color:#282828;  height:auto!important; height:300px; min-height:300px;}
.news_content_content p{ width:100%;  font-size:16px; line-height:180%; padding-bottom:10px; }
.news_content_content img{ MAX-WIDTH: 100%; HEIGHT: auto;}
.fx_dm{ float:left;  width:100%;  padding:15px 0;  }
.fx_dm label{ height:23px; float:left; color:#232323;}
.bshare-custom{ float:left;}

.ny_list_box{ width:100%;}
.comic_content{ padding:18px 5px 18px 0; float:left; overflow:hidden; width:1179px;}

.ny_video_list{ width:1220px; height:auto!important; height:570px; min-height:570px; float:left;}
.ny_video_new{ width:580px; padding:0 30px 22px 0; float:left;}
.ny_video_new img{ float:left; width:185px; height:123px;}

.ny_video_infor{ float:right; width:380px; }
.ny_video_infor h1{ width:100%; height:50px;  overflow:hidden;}
.ny_video_infor h1 a{line-height:26px; color:#000; font-size:14px;}
.ny_video_infor p{width:100%; height:70px;  overflow:hidden; font-size:12px; color:#a0a0a0;}
.ny_video_infor p a{ font-size:12px; color:#ce1600;}

.comic_list{ width:1215px; float:left;}
.comic_list li{ float:left; width:390px; padding:0 15px 10px 0;}
.comic_list li a{float:left;}
.comic_list li img{ width:390px; height:257px;}
.comic_list li p{ width:100%; height:45px; line-height:45px; color:#000; text-align:center;}


.learn_dynamic{ float:right; width:605px; height:330px; }
.learn_dynamic_list{ padding-top:0;}





